We compared two Mobile platform GPUs: 8GB VRAM Radeon R9 M485X and 1024MB VRAM Mobility Radeon HD 5650 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.
Main Differences
AMD Radeon R9 M485X 's Advantages
Released 6 years and 4 months late
More VRAM (8GB vs 1G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(160.0GB/s vs 25.60GB/s)
1648 additional rendering cores
ATI Mobility Radeon HD 5650 's Advantages
Lower TDP (15W vs 250W)
